The author of the book of Revelation is John, the son of Zebedee, and author of the Gospel of John and I, II and III John. Although some have questioned his authorship, as early as the second century Justine Martyr, Iraneus, Clement, Origen, Teretullian and Hippolytus gave early witness to belief in apostolic authorship. Later Dionysius, Eusebius, the Council of Laodicia (360 A.D.) and the Peshitta Version (early fifth century) questioned the apostolic authorship on the basis of differences in style and themes between Revelation and the Gospel of John.
